About PLBY PLBY Group Inc.

Playboy Inc, formerly PLBY Group Inc connects consumers around the world with products, services, and experiences to help them look good, feel good, and have fun. PLBY Group serves consumers in four categories: Style and Apparel, Digital Entertainment and Lifestyle, Sexual Wellness, and Beauty and Grooming. It operates through three segments Direct-to-Consumer, Licensing, and Digital Subscriptions and Content. It generates revenue through the sales of products and content services to consumers.

About VWAV VisionWave Holdings Inc.

VisionWave Holdings Inc is a technology company focused on the development and commercialization of artificial intelligence (AI) and autonomous solutions across air, ground and sea environments. Through its subsidiary, the Company designs and deploys technologies including radars, radio frequency (RF) sensing, unmanned aerial and ground systems, remote weapon stations and active protection systems for defense, military, homeland security and industrial applications. Its proprietary AI engine supports autonomous decision-making and product lines at various stages of development and commercialization. Revenue is generated through product sales, technology licensing, strategic alliances and joint ventures, with products including C-UAS, multi-purpose autonomous UAS and Vision-AI technology.
